Sea Limited Sponsored ADR (NYSE:SE – Get Free Report) insider Yanjun Wang sold 800 shares of the business’s stock in a transaction dated Monday, May 11th. The shares were sold at an average price of $83.74, for a total value of $66,992.00. Following the completion of the sale, the insider directly owned 18,000 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$1,507,320. The trade was a 4.26% decrease in their ownership of the stock. SEA Stock Performance
Shares of SE opened at $85.07 on Tuesday.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.04, a quick ratio of 1.57 and a current ratio of 1.58. The stock has a 50 day moving average price of $86.21 and a two-hundred day moving average price of $114.63. The firm has a market capitalization of $51.98 billion, a P/E ratio of 33.76, a P/E/G ratio of 0.89 and a beta of 1.57. Sea Limited Sponsored ADR has a 52 week low of $77.05 and a 52 week high of $199.30.

About SEA
Sea Limited (NYSE: SE) is a Singapore-based consumer internet company that operates a trio of interconnected businesses across digital entertainment, e-commerce and digital financial services. Founded in 2009 as Garena and later rebranded as Sea, the company is headquartered in Singapore and listed on the New York Stock Exchange. Sea positions itself as a technology platform focused on enabling online consumers, merchants and developers primarily across Southeast Asia and adjacent markets.
Sea’s digital entertainment arm, Garena, is a game developer and publisher that also organizes esports initiatives and operates online gaming platforms.
